The recreation underwent major improvement within the 18th century to turn into England's national sport. Its success was underwritten by the dual requirements of patronage and betting. Cricket was prominent in London as early as 1707 and, within the center years of the century, massive crowds flocked to matches on the Artillery Ground in Finsbury.

Bowling underwent an evolution round 1760 when bowlers started to pitch the ball as a substitute of rolling or skimming it in course of the batter. This caused a revolution in bat design because, to cope with the bouncing ball, it was necessary to introduce the modern straight bat in place of the old "hockey stick" form. A bowler reaches his delivery stride by means of a "run-up" and an over is deemed to have begun when the bowler begins his run-up for the primary delivery of that over, the ball then being "in play". Fast bowlers, needing momentum, take a lengthy run up whereas bowlers with a slow delivery take no more than a couple of steps earlier than bowling. The fastest bowlers can deliver the ball at a pace of over one hundred forty five kilometres per hour and they typically rely on illuminati to attempt to defeat the batter, who is pressured to react in a quick time. Other fast bowlers rely on a mix of speed and guile by making the ball seam or swing (i.e. curve) in flight. This kind of delivery can deceive a batter into miscuing his shot, for instance, in order that the ball just touches the sting of the bat and might then be "caught behind" by the wicket-keeper or a slip fielder.

In the late 19th century, a former cricketer, English-born Henry Chadwick of Brooklyn, New York, was credited with devising the baseball field score for reporting recreation events. The statistical document is so central to the game's "historic essence" that Chadwick is sometimes referred to as "the Father of Baseball" because he facilitated the popularity of the game in its early days. In England, a number of affiliation soccer golf equipment owe their origins to cricketers who sought to play soccer as a way of preserving match in the course of the winter months. Derby County was based as a branch of the Derbyshire County Cricket Club in 1884; Aston Villa and Everton had been each based by members of church cricket groups.

Each time each batsmen can attain the alternative wicket, one run is scored. Providing they've sufficient time without being caught out and dismissed, the batsmen might continue to cross back and forth between the wickets, earning a further run for every time both reach the alternative facet. A ball hit to or beyond the boundary scores 4 factors if it hits the bottom and then reaches the boundary, six points if it reaches the boundary from the air .
